“Javascript – Vue.js: простая функция щелчка не срабатывает”
Если в Vue.js вы столкнулись с проблемой, из-за которой не срабатывает простая функция щелчка, существует несколько способов устранения неполадок и решения проблемы. Вот несколько возможных решений:
-
Проверьте синтаксис: убедитесь, что функция щелчка правильно определена и привязана к правильному элементу. Дважды проверьте код на наличие синтаксических ошибок и опечаток.
-
Проверьте область действия: убедитесь, что функция щелчка находится в области действия вашего экземпляра или компонента Vue. Если он определен вне компонента, он может быть недоступен.
-
Модификатор событий. Vue.js предоставляет модификаторы событий, которые можно использовать для обработки различных типов событий кликов. Например, вы можете попробовать использовать модификатор
.nativeдля обработки собственного события щелчка на компоненте. -
Проверьте привязку события: убедитесь, что событие щелчка правильно привязано к элементу, который вы хотите активировать функцию. Убедитесь, что вы используете директиву
v-onили сокращенный символ@для привязки события клика. -
Отношения «родитель-потомок». Если элемент с функцией щелчка является дочерним компонентом, убедитесь, что событие правильно генерируется из дочернего компонента и фиксируется родительским компонентом.
-
Перехватчики жизненного цикла. Если у вашего компонента есть перехватчики жизненного цикла, такие как
mountedилиcreated, проверьте, нет ли каких-либо конфликтующих операций или кода, которые могут помешать щелчку. функция от стрельбы. -
Отладка: используйте инструменты разработчика браузера или расширения браузера Vue.js, чтобы проверить элемент и наличие ошибок или предупреждений, связанных с функцией щелчка.
Попробовав эти методы, вы сможете диагностировать и решить проблему с функцией щелчка в Vue.js.